Web• Metallic Materials Properties Development and Standardization • Origination: ANC-5 in 1937 (prepared by Army-Navy-Commerce Committee on Aircraft Requirements) • In … Web2.3.2 Introduction to Crippling Failure of Columns. In the previous sections, the primary failure of simple columns was considered. However, if a column has thin sections, it may fail at a load well below the critical load predicted for primary failure. Thus, a column must, in general, be checked for both primary failure and crippling. toyota crewe https://basebyben.com

WebMay 30, 2024 · 6060-T66 aluminum is 6060 aluminum in the T66 temper. To achieve this temper, the metal is solution heat-treated and artificially aged, with additional process control to yield more favourable properties. The graph bars on the material properties cards below compare 6060-T66 aluminum to: 6000-series alloys (top), all aluminum alloys … WebHAYNES ® HR-160 ® alloy combines properties which make it highly useful for service in severe high-temperature corrosive environments. Applications include a variety of fabricated components in municipal, industrial, hazardous, and nuclear waste incinerators. It is widely used in recuperators, heat exchangers and waste heat recovery systems.
